On this week’s show Chris and Joe get right to the point and discuss the latest Game of Thrones happenings, the Harrison Ford deathwatch, Justice League, er, um Superman vs. Batman casting, the upcoming DC movie slate, beer, food, sex, drugs and rock and roll. Well, maybe not those last few. Just wanted to see if you were paying attention.
They do discuss a lot more, as usual. And no, the guys don’t really do anything special to commemorate the 250th episode. Maybe at 300.
Picks this week include Chris’ pick of the new novel by Daniel H. Wilson called Robogenesis (the sequel to Robopocalypse) and Joe’s pick of season two of the TV show Brew Dogs.

Chris and Joe are back once again this week with a brand new episode of The Flickcast. That’s right, four in a row! Amazing again and again. Speaking of amazing, this week’s episode (as they often do) includes lots of amazing topics covering all things geek.
Some of these include the new, awesome trailer for X-Men: Days of Future Past, the fact that Tom Cruise isn’t such a bad guy, their predictions for the end of The Walking Dead and their love for craft beer.
Speaking of craft beer, Chris and Joe both picked the same thing this week. Shocking, right? That’s right, the guys both picked the show Brew Dogs, which airs on the Esquire Network. Check it out, it’s fun.
